The nanotrees I viewed looked similar to trees and seaweed, as if they were from nature. However, the object in the image was in fact not alive, nor was it natural. This shocked me, because I believed that humans were not absolute and that I, too, perceived the world bound by an absolute frame. With the support of the KAIST Quantum Beam Engineering Lab, I began my work with their images. I believe that it is possible to create images that admonish the absoluteness of the actions and thoughts of humans. The images on the columns and walls of the structures are images of nanotrees, which are created by depositing silicon-based inorganic polymers on copper substrates and subsequently irradiating them with an electron beam. The resulting harmony, not the composition, between the structures of everyday life and the chemical structures in the nano world can be seen as parallel to Rene Magritte's "This is not a pipe." This work is the beginning of a journey to search for reality - not the illusion of reality – by examining the correlations between the visible and invisible, absolute linguistic definitions, and the ceasing real world.
